I was diagnosed with severe sleep apnea after my sleep study and am now using the CPAP. I also found out through my yearly eye exam and many tests that I have a condition called pseudotumor cerebri which is excess fluid around the brain causing excess pressure and swelling of the optic nerve. Anyway this is found mostly in women of child-bearing age who are overweight and have sever sleep apnea. So just another thing to add to my co-morbidities.
